ABOUT JAMES W. ABRAHAM - ATTORNEY AT LAW
Jim Abraham grew up in Hummelstown, Pennsylvania, a small town located between
Hershey and Harrisburg. His Father owned a grocery store on Main Street and
while growing up, Jim worked on the farms just outside of town, as well as in
his Father's store. Jim was active in sports from childhood through high
school, particularly football and track. After graduating from high school, Jim
attended Shippensburg University, majoring in Political Science and Education.
He continued playing football and track at Shippensburg, earning six varsity
letters.
After graduating from Shippensburg in 1978, Jim was a high school social
studies teacher and football coach in the Harrisburg area. He also remained
active in sports playing semi-professional football. In 1983, Jim left the
teaching profession for law school and in 1986, he received his law degree from
the Dickinson School of Law in Carlisle, Pennsylvania. While at Dickinson, Jim
was named to the Association of Trial Lawyers Trial Moot Court team and
represented Dickinson in regional competition; and he was one of the ten
students in his class to be named to the Order of Barristers.
After graduating from Dickinson in 1986, Jim practiced law for five years and
then decided to go into business for himself; and on January 13, 1992, he
opened Abraham Law Offices. Jim is a member of the Dauphin County and
Pennsylvania Bar Associations, the Dauphin County Bar Association Family Law
Section; and he was the President of the Dauphin County Bar Association Young
Lawyer's Division in 1992.
